Abstract
In this paper we investigate the gravitational frequency-shift and deflection of light in the Schwarzschild black hole space-time surrounded by quintessence. With the analytical and numerical methods, we find that the gravitational frequency-shift of light in the Schwarzschild black hole space-time surrounded by the quintessence increases as the values of the normalization factor c increases, but the gravitational frequency-shift of light decreases with the quintessential state parameter \omega_\rm q increasing. We also calculate the deflection of light by quintessence and find that the deflection rate decreases as the values of the quintessential parameters c and \omega_\rm q increase. -
